Regent hit 5 in second half to go one win from promotion with Terry Rymer bagging a hatters.

Regent travelled to Swaffham for their latest league game and with Jake Holman on the bus we had the non league equivalent of google maps finding us short cuts all the way. Webster had no Scott Page who was working with Ashley Sauka and Ryan Salter dropping down to the Reserves, Ricky Griggs returning after illness and Dale Brown stepping up after impressing for the Reserves. Terry Rymer and Jake Gould both sporting new fussi haircuts modelled on their hero and brain double Joey Essex. The first half started slowly but after 15 minutes Regent began to play some good football with the home side retreating and sitting behind the ball. Despite having the better of the first half Regent could only really create half chances with Terry Rymer and Liam Whittaker both having shots comfortably saved by the home keeper. Kevin Hughes then saw his volley high over the bar from a corner. With time running out in the half Regent became sloppy and the home side had their best spell in the game. The number 10 hitting a good shot from 25 yards that Dan Beeson saved well to his bottom corner. The home number 9 then had a very good chance in the box but smashed his shot high over the bar. HT 0-0
Regent increased their work rate and intensity in the second half and were rewarded within 5 minutes. The home skipper handling a pass into the box. Liam Whittaker stepped up and was the coolest man in the ground, so causal in fact it was hard to decide what would happen first for Whits, nap time or a goal, thankfully it was a goal just beating he keeper to make it 0-1. 2 minutes later Regent increased their lead after a lovely pass found Terry Rymer who held off the defender, the keeper did well to deny him, Terry reacted first though and slotted home into the empty net for 0-2. The home number 9 then saw his shot again blaze over the bar as they looked for a way back into the game. Regent took full control of the half and the game after 60 minutes when Ricky Griggs played in Terry Rymer who's deflected shot wrong footed the keeper to make it 0-3. Webster made all 3 substitutions and Regent were playing some good football with the home side struggling to contain us and after 70 minutes they couldn't. Keiron Baker playing in Terry Rymer who raggy dolled the skipper before chipping the advancing keeper to make it 0-4. The home skipper then received 2 cautions for dissent as they were reduced to 10 men. Birthday boy Sam Holman completed the scoring after 80 minutes, Keiron Baker on a marauding run was brought down on the edge of the box with Sam Holman bending in the free-kick from 20 yards despite the keeper getting a hand on it he couldn't stop it making it 0-5. With the home side down to 10 and Regent playing well there could have been more goals with Liam Whittaker and Terry Rymer inches away with efforts before Sam Holman saw his shot beat the keeper who had strayed from his goal to clear but the hard ground saw it bounce just over the bar. FT 0-5
A good win against a team who had beaten one of our nearest challengers for promotion midweek and are sitting in the top 7 themselves.
